Gooseberry Plant – Hinnonmaki Yellow

Gooseberry Hinnonmaki Yellow famous for its fruit’s delicious aroma and flavour (like a gooseberry, but with a hint of apricot!), a mid-season heavy cropper, by the second season each bush can produce up to 3kg of fruit. Bred in Finland for exceptional hardiness and disease resistance, it means mildew is a thing of the past. Azalea Plant – Fireball

Fireball is a stunning deciduous Azalea with flaming deep red flowers and yellow stamens blooming in late spring. It has superb reddish foliage in autumn. Awarded an RHS AGM it is perfect for woodland gardens and low maintenance patios. Height and spread: 120cm (48).

Antirrhinum Bronze Apricot

A traditional cottage garden favourite the Snapdragon. Bronze Apricot is a proper crowd pleaser! and a real magnet to bee’s and humans alike. Large Peachy-pink, yellow flowers that are fragrant. The sturdy uniform stems make it an excellent cut flower. Height: 35cm (14"). Spread: 25cm (10").

Azalea Plant – Geisha Orange

An evergreen azalea with a spreading growth habit,  small dark green leaves set off the striking bright orange-red flowers in May and June. Japanese Azalea make superb features in a rockery or as a spectacle display shrub in a container. Height and spread: 60cm (24).

Azalea Plant – Mothers Day

This variety with its bright red semi-double flowers will bloom during late spring, produced above glossy evergreen foliage which provides a lovely contrast to the flowers. Easy care for but does protection from strong or cold winds is essential. Height: 75cm (30"). Spread: 120cm (48").
